 RelaxNG can be transformed to XML Schema and DTD. It also has more
 features than XSD and what seems to be nicer namespaces support (might
 come in handy, how about using Dublin Core metadata to describe app/module
 authorship and so on).

 Also, we soooo need support for Schematron. That will allow us to check if
 the output type name set as default is actually defined and so on. Very
 cool. And with a bit of work, we can even validate across
 {{{<configuration>}}} blocks (should be possible by using XSL variables
 somehow. Awww that's gonna rock... best guess will be to parse all
 {{{environment}}} and {{{context}}} attributes, check the regexps in there
 and then dump those that are allowed into a list which is then used in the
 XPath expressions. or so. coool. it's gonna work, it's gonna work.)
